## Artifact Signing — SDK Parity Notes (Weekly Sync)

Kestrel SDK for Android reached parity with the Swift client this sprint: offline queueing, batched telemetry, and retry semantics now match. Both SDKs ship as signed artifacts from the same pipeline. Remaining gap: background sync throttling, targeted next sprint. Verify both release bundles before tagging. Both artifacts validate against the shared signing key below.

signing key of kawig-fafog = bky19_6Fypv1qws7J8qJtaYjX

For the weekly sync: the Larkspool KV tier now sits behind a counting bloom filter that short-circuits lookups for absent keys, cutting read amplification by roughly 40%. False-positive rate is tuned to 1% and rebuilds run nightly. Current filter sizing math and rebuild schedules are tracked on the internal page below.

runbook for yageg-tafop: https://superset.merlaqnet.local/deploy/projects/issue/display/repo/projects/ticket/e6ac41f4bf7bc116ee61994c

**Changelog — SproutSync v2.8**

Heads up, maintainers: we changed the watering defaults. The morning window now starts earlier, skip-on-rain is on by default, and the soil-moisture threshold got a bit stricter after the Fernholt greenhouse overwatering incident. Old installs keep their settings; fresh ones pick these up automatically. For reference, the new defaults are as follows.

service settings:
[druix]
host = druix.zemvargrid.example
user = druix_svc
database = druix_prod

When a Tallowmere spreadsheet export exceeds 2 GB of resident memory, the exporter begins streaming rows in 10,000-row chunks rather than buffering the workbook. Plugin authors must not hold references to completed chunks, as this defeats the release pass. To profile your plugin against the Tallowmere metrics collector, authenticate with the internal profiling key provided below.

gateway credential: kto15_8KtvEYSD8WJ9Uyq